Michael Lynch, Jr. (Fuzz) is the first-ever winner of DerbyWars LIVE!
Lynch, of Tinley Park, Ill., outplayed a field of 10 tough-as-nails handicappers in an on-site $20,000 contest held at DerbyWars headquarters in Louisville, Kentucky on Saturday.
Lynch padded his lead with another big score at Belmont, this time Recepta in the 8th race. In the Pennsylvania Derby, none of the players selected the winner, Frosted, or the runner-up, Iron Fist, so the contest would come down to a finale at Kentucky Downs. There was room for the second or third place contenders to overtake Lynch with a longshot in the Fasig Tipton Ladies Marathon stakes. However, no one picked the 25-1 bomber, Modernstone! Lynch's pick, Courtesan, finished 2nd and secured his big victory!
The final winning score for the first-ever DerbyWars LIVE event was $90.40 - and $10 Grand!
Finishing in second place was Vic Stauffer (Goofontheroof), with a final score of $68, to take home $5,000, and Brent Sumja (Bsumone) rallied for third to win $3,000 with a final score of $61.20. Dylan Donnelly (Rookie07) hung on for the 4th place spot with a $47 score, and won $2,000.
The players were treated to a VIP experience during the weekend, beginning with an exciting cocktail welcome reception on Friday night that drew Travers-winning trainer Dale Romans, who thrilled everyone with his stories about the horses he has trained, including Keen Ice. Churchill Downs track announcer, Travis Stone, and racing analyst, Joe Kristufek, also made an appearance to chat with the players.

The contest action was hot and energy was high on Saturday, and every moment was captured by cameras trained on the "war room" where the players set up their laptops for the game. You can watch the replay of the live webcast here, with player interviews and more!
After Lynch was awarded the giant DerbyWars LIVE check, he and the rest of the participants were whisked off to Churchill Downs for a night of celebration in the Winners' Circle suites. It was a weekend to remember for all - rivalries turned into friendships and memories were made to last a lifetime!
